Thermocouple Cables

Thermocouple cables are specialized electrical conductors that transmit signals generated by thermocouple sensors to measurement instruments without degradation of the signals.These cables ensure the thermoelectric characteristics of the thermocouple circuit are preserved, allowing accurate temperature readings to be transmitted throughout industrial and commercial settings. 

Tempsens offers thermocouple extension and compensation cables manufactured to the Seebeck coefficient of the associate thermocouple types—including Type K (Chromel-Alumel), Type J (Iron-Constantan), Type T (Copper-Constantan), Type E (Chromel-Constantan), and noble metal types R and S (Platinum-Rhodium alloys). The cables are constructed from conductors from 20 AWG to 24 AWG and with insulation materials including PVC, fiberglass, silicone rubber and PTFE to suit different temperature ranges and environmental conditions. Simplex, duplex and multipair types of cables are available from distances of installations to the remote sensors while maintaining an accuracy level to have a reading within ±0.5°C to ±2.2°C according to IEC 60584.

Standard thermocouples have a 2-wire or (Positive and Negative Leg) configuration; the 3-wire adds the ground wire providing shielding and safety in electrically-noisy environments, but again, Thermocouples operate 2-wire inherently unlike the RTD style of temperature sensing.

Thermocouple cables can reach lengths of 300-500 meters depending on the gauge of wire and the electromagnetic interference (EMI) in the environment; anything beyond that, it is recommended to utilize signal amplifiers or signal transmitters to prevent noise related errors and to maintain an accurate measurement.

The temperature rating of the thermocouple cable varies based on insulation type.  PVC insulation can be rated in the range of -20°C to +105°C, while fiberglass braided cable can be continuous up to 400°C. Silicone rubber feeling can maintain -60 Celsius to +180 °C, while Teflon insulation can operate applications down to -200 Celsius to up to 260 Celsius.
